A little back story,
I was renting a garage space about four years ago, built my model A there, it was a nice setup, (cheap and great landloard) after I finshed the A I started looking for a house with a garage, it was time to have something of my own. Ended up buying a place with no garage but enough room to build one, that was close to four years ago. I thought I could have one built the first year... well finally last november I was able to get the funds together and have a pole building put up.
I spent most of 2012 clearing and getting the lot prep done, in mid november the building was up in two days! I went with a 30x40 (a hair bigger then my house haha) it was as big as I could go on my lot. Plans for the building include radiant heat, finished walls, bathroom, end bay has sissor truses for a lift down the road... ect...
